Rental Market Trends

Hebron, OH

As of July 2025, Hebron's rental market is competitive, with strong renter demand causing quick leasing times for well-priced units. Hebron's average rent is 15.1% ($193) lower than the Ohio average of $1,277 and 38.9% ($691) lower than the U.S. average of $1,775.

Frequently Asked Questions
Hebron Rental Market FAQs

Explore rental prices, market trends, and availability in Hebron, OH.

The average rent in Hebron, OH is $1,084 per month.
Homes in Hebron typically rent for between $621 and $1,698 per month, with an average of $1,084 per month.
In Hebron, the average rent for a 1-bedroom home is $887 per month, for a 2-bedroom home, $1,084 per month, and a 3-bedroom home is $1,306 per month.
The average rent in Hebron is 38.9% ($691) lower than the national average of $1,775 per month.
The average rent in Hebron has decreased by 1.2% ($13) in the last month and decreased by 54.5% ($1,300) over the past year.
The rental market in Hebron, OH, is currently competitive, with strong renter demand causing quick leasing times for well-priced units.
In Hebron, OH, the average rental stays on the market for approximately 40 days. While most properties are rented within this timeframe, factors like seasonality, demand, and property type can affect how quickly a rental leases.
There is currently 1 rental property available in Hebron, OH.
Based on the current averages, a household would need an annual income of $43,360 to comfortably afford a 2-bedroom home in Hebron.
